aboutsummaryrefslogtreecommitdiff
path: root/subsonic-android/src
diff options
context:
space:
mode:
authorScott Jackson <daneren2005@gmail.com>2013-05-24 08:48:16 -0700
committerScott Jackson <daneren2005@gmail.com>2013-05-24 08:48:16 -0700
commite0aa0774ae962afdcfbfe4cd40d3c77aa55c61fb (patch)
treeb7d8cd07b34060673adf2d5ece1b3db323489140 /subsonic-android/src
parentdf400f57394badb6f249205074662ac3a00e6da5 (diff)
downloaddsub-e0aa0774ae962afdcfbfe4cd40d3c77aa55c61fb.tar.gz
dsub-e0aa0774ae962afdcfbfe4cd40d3c77aa55c61fb.tar.bz2
dsub-e0aa0774ae962afdcfbfe4cd40d3c77aa55c61fb.zip
Added option to disable chat menu
Diffstat (limited to 'subsonic-android/src')
-rw-r--r--subsonic-android/src/github/daneren2005/dsub/activity/MainActivity.java5
-rw-r--r--subsonic-android/src/github/daneren2005/dsub/util/Constants.java1
2 files changed, 5 insertions, 1 deletions
diff --git a/subsonic-android/src/github/daneren2005/dsub/activity/MainActivity.java b/subsonic-android/src/github/daneren2005/dsub/activity/MainActivity.java
index 16036bf1..059db330 100644
--- a/subsonic-android/src/github/daneren2005/dsub/activity/MainActivity.java
+++ b/subsonic-android/src/github/daneren2005/dsub/activity/MainActivity.java
@@ -152,7 +152,10 @@ public class MainActivity extends SubsonicActivity {
addTab("Home", MainFragment.class, null);
addTab("Library", SelectArtistFragment.class, null);
addTab("Playlists", SelectPlaylistFragment.class, null);
- addTab("Chat", ChatFragment.class, null);
+ SharedPreferences prefs = Util.getPreferences(this);
+ if(prefs.getBoolean(Constants.PREFERENCES_KEY_CHAT_ENABLED, true)) {
+ addTab("Chat", ChatFragment.class, null);
+ }
getSupportActionBar().setDisplayHomeAsUpEnabled(false);
getSupportActionBar().setHomeButtonEnabled(false);
diff --git a/subsonic-android/src/github/daneren2005/dsub/util/Constants.java b/subsonic-android/src/github/daneren2005/dsub/util/Constants.java
index e82b8111..29c9a1aa 100644
--- a/subsonic-android/src/github/daneren2005/dsub/util/Constants.java
+++ b/subsonic-android/src/github/daneren2005/dsub/util/Constants.java
@@ -102,6 +102,7 @@ public final class Constants {
public static final String PREFERENCES_KEY_GAPLESS_PLAYBACK = "gaplessPlayback";
public static final String PREFERENCES_KEY_SHUFFLE_MODE = "shuffleMode";
public static final String PREFERENCES_KEY_CHAT_REFRESH = "chatRefreshRate";
+ public static final String PREFERENCES_KEY_CHAT_ENABLED = "chatEnabled";
public static final String MAIN_BACK_STACK = "backStackIds";
public static final String MAIN_BACK_STACK_SIZE = "backStackIdsSize";